My name is Mike, and I welcome you to enroll now and start your journey to master rhythm in music. 2. What is Rhythm?: What is rhythm? Well, my honest opinion is that rhythm is the absolute foundation off music. Why, Let's face it, you cannot write music without rhythm because all notes must have a length and a timing rhythm is actually present everywhere in music, in the drums and percussion in the courts, harmonies and comping instruments, and even the leading melodies, hooks and motives. This course, however, will focus on the sounds in music that are dedicated to adding rhythmic drive and energy to your music. For example, your drum and percussion ports, your rhythmic Dr Instruments like strumming guitar away, perhaps an ostinato string pattern. My personal definition off rhythm is this. Rhythm is a pattern in time, off sound and silence, and I refer to rhythm as the core off music. To master rhythm. You need to truly understand the concepts and elements it is built on, which are, for example, the grid note lengths, BPM and temple as well as time signatures, and you will learn all these concepts and mawr in this course. So let's continue your learning journey right now to master rhythm in music 3. The Foundations of Rhythm The Grid: the greed. I call this the writing off music, all lords and sounds and music, or written into your DW into what is called the grid. This is basically the divisions off time in your sequencer. It is the modern equivalent off sheet music. He re decide the starting point on the end point off all notes and as a consequence, the length off all notes. However, a little side note percussion works a bit differently because a percussive hit on Lee has a starting point where you decide where the hit will go and not a note length. The greed of your DW and all load values or divided in note lengths. The longest note length is a full note, which is exactly one bore in length. The next one is 1/2 note, which is half off one bore, and then the note length values basically divides in half for each step. Now you should know that it is extremely uncommon to have notes shorter than a 64 note. Those extremely short notes are so uncommon that many D. W's don't even show a value lower than 1 64th As you can see here on the snapping or on the quant ties options. In fact, most music don't even use notes shorter than 1/16 note. Let's listen to a couple of examples off note lengths in the greed so you get familiar with their values. Next, let's listen to a mix of note values as well as some added poses to create a rhythmic pattern. And remember, forces must also have length, which can be any off the values you just learned. Take action now and practice the writing off music, the grid and note values. And always remember, rhythm is simply a pattern in time off sound and silence. So take your time to practice in the greed and I will see you in the next video. 4. The Foundations of Rhythm BPM and Tempo: BPM and temple. The power's off music. In order to create a rhythm, you need to set a temple, and you can think about the tempo as the Powells of your music. Almost like the power's off your heart rate. When you're cool and relaxed, you have a lower pulse, and when you exercise or dance, you have a higher pulse. It is the same with rhythm. In music, a high temple feels more energetic and a slow temple feels relaxing. The temple in music is measured in something called B P M, which stands for beats per minute. And again compare this to your heart rate, which is also measured in beats per minute. So here we have, quite literally, a connection between our heart and music. Perhaps that's why people often say that we have rhythm in our blood. All right, so how do you said the temple of your song? Well, that totally depends on what kind of song you want to make and the energy level you like it to have. But to give you a starting point. Most music have a tempo off somewhere in between 60 bpm and 180 bpm 60 BPM might be a really slow ballad, and 180 bpm might be a driving E g M song or fast paced punk rock song. So 60 to 180 or so. Do you notice something here? Well, this range is actually almost the same as the range off the human heart rate. The average heart rate at complete rest is around 60 BPM, and the P court rate for most people is around 180 bpm or so. So, again, music seems to be an extension off our very existence. I personally find this super fascinating, Don't you now take action and practice by listening to different BPM values so that you will develop a deep sense for various temples in music practice? Routine? One. A metronome. A great practice routine is to use a Metrodome app on your smartphone as you jam on your midi keyboard, piano deter or even hum and beat books musical ideas. You will find that as soon as you turn on the Metrodome and shoes a tempo, your body and mind will respond immediately to that pulse. In fact, it can be pretty hard to resist tapping your foot or nodding your head as you hear the beat . Practice routine to beat in your D. A. W. Another great practice routine is to create a beat in your DW and then adjust between various BPM values afterwards. In your proof, you can't example program a drum and percussion part in right a strumming pattern on a software guitar. Or perhaps compose I'm driving Austin Autumn Strings. The main point is that after you have this rhythm going, you change your project BPM to various values and listen carefully to how the Powells of the music feels to you when you change the BPM. Practice routine. Three. Tap Temple Since your goal is to master rhythm as a music composer, you need to develop an instinct for various temples. So when you feel ready, you can also start practicing tapping temples into your metronome app to aim for a specific BPM. Many is more film. Eternal maps have a tap temple feature, meaning that you tap the beat with your finger on the Metro room, then calculates the BPM for you. When you start off, you should do these vile watching down on the BPM counter on Europe at the same time. But as you improve, I really recommend that you practice tapping the temple blindly and trying to end up with a rough BPM. For example, decide first aim for a tempo of, let's say, 100 BPM, then tap the temple while not looking down on the app, trying to hit that specific BPM. It is not as easy as it sounds, but it truly is a great practice routine to develop your instinct off Temple and Paul's in music. So take action now and practice the pals off Music, BPM and temple have fun and I will see you in the next video. 5. The Foundations of Rhythm Time Signatures: time signature. The counting system in music rhythm in music is dependent on something called Time Signature. The time Senator is just an indicator to describe how you count the beats in each measure off the piece of music you make and a measure also called Bore, is simply the segments music is divided into. There are many different time signatures a song can be based on, and in some cases, especially in orchestral music, the time signature can change within the song itself. There is one time signature that is used in the vast majority off all music ever created, and it is called 44 It simply means that the underlying count for your music is four beats per measure. One beat in music is the length off 1/4 note. Quarter means 1/4 so 4/4 notes equals one full note. It is like dividing a cake into four equally large slices. In practical terms, this means that you simply count to four in a straight fashion like this. 12341234 and so one. Another fairly common time signature is 34 which sounds like this 123123123 and so on. Amazing. Now you have learned about time signatures in music and how they relate to counting each measure in your composition. To get a better feeling for this, I want you to once again use the Metrodome and listen to various time signatures and temples and practice, making every them staying on beat. I strongly recommend you to install a metronome app for your smartphone. If you haven't already done so and then it's time for you to practice time Signatures. Start by setting the metal home to full four and listen to various be PM's with these time signature, then switch over 234 to get a feel for that kind of time signature. Perhaps you want to try 6/8 as well, since that is fairly common. Try out other time centers, but remember that 44 and 34 or by four the most used time signatures in music. So think about that before he tried to go super crazy with your rhythms and beats in your music. But if you want to go wild, no one is stopping you. So take action now to practice time. Percussive vs Pitched: rhythm is present in every note in music, every sound and equally important, every silent port in between the notes. It is this, the remix of sound and silence that is the essence of rhythm. There is, however, three distinct kinds off rhythmic elements and music. Pure percussive sounds like drums, for example, tuned rhythmic sounds, which means that you can play different notes on that instrument. But they all percussive in the sense that he cannot alter the length and sustain off each note. For example, a marimba and with Mick Instruments, which basically can be any instrument played in a rhythmic fashion, like a rhythm guitar. So pure percussive sounds. So all percussive sounds have a frequency focal point, depth and range on. They also have a distinct attack and decay. This is what creates the sound character but pure percussive sounds or known pitched, which means that they do not have a clear tonal center. This means that you cannot play notes with them. Basically, the sounds of pure percussive sounds is similar to controlled white noise. In fact, white noise is used a lot to mimic percussion with synthesis or to enhance sounds by sound design using white noise as the starting point tuned percussive sounds tune, percussive sounds or instruments and sounds that have a fundamental pitch plus overtones, meaning that he can play notes with them. A common example for two drums or tomes. And there are in fact, all kinds of rhythmic tuned percussion, which are often used as a layer to enhance other instruments and rhythmic patterns like Brooke and spiel. Tubular bells gained vibraphone instruments. These can basically be any instrument that you play in a rhythmic fashion, but which also gives you control over the length off each note, meaning the sustain. A piano is in fact percussive in the sense that a hem strikes the strings when you press a key. But if you hold down a key, you get a sustained note. There are an incredible number of instruments that were great for rhythmic use, such as electric, acoustic or orchestras. Strings, perhaps a policy ing synthesizer. You will find most freedom in this category off rhythmic cells. Great, you have now learned about the three main sounds of rhythm, pure percussive sounds tuned percussive sounds and rhythmic instruments. Monophonic vs Polyphonic: the next distinction off rhythmic sounds is between model phonic and poorly phonic. In plain terms, Mona Fornek means one sound played at a time, like on a drum, for example, and polyphonic means several sounds played at the same time. Like when you play chords on your piano or strumming on your guitar. Well, technically, the strong strings are not exactly played at the same time, but the sounds are so close that they appear as one single sound when you play a chord all pure percussive sounds or mullah fornek by nature. Yes, you can lay your drums and percussion, but any individual pure percussive instrument can only play one single note at the time. Tuned percussion like marimbas, for example, can play two notes at the same time. Since you have two sticks you can hit the notes with. And then there is the full range of instruments that can be played rhythmically, either mono fornek, like an ostinato patterns or pid you or coping rhythm with the cold progression on, Let's say, a piano. Polyphonic sounds have the ability to add harmony to the rhythms, which, of course, as a whole new dimension to your rhythmic sound kit. However, you should be aware that as soon as he introduced Polyphonic sounds into your composition, the harmonies and overtones take up much room in the mix. Vile Mona Phonic sounds haveem, or distinct focal point and can be used in more numbers due to their minimal use off the canvas off sound that you paint. As a composer, you have now learned about two lane distinctions of sounds in rhythm model phonic sounds versus poorly phonic sounds. Straight vs Triplets: Now you have already learned about the greed in music and that note values go from a full bore to 1/2 bar and then divide by half, all the way down to a 256th of one bore. Those are the standard straight note values. But there is also a thing called triplets, which is very commonly used in many styles of music, from orchestral compositions to modern pop music. In fact, many modern styles of beat based music rely heavily on triplets, for example, in the high hat patterns. So what? Or triplets? This simple explanation is this. 33 played notes in a sequence have the same total length as to straight notes off the same value. So, for example, two straight ache notes or the same length as three triplet eight notes. Basically, this means that a triplet is 2/3 off the straight note value. Let me give you a more practical example. If you feel a full ball off straight 16th notes, you will, of course, get 16. But if you feel a football with 16th triplet notes, you will get more notes since triplets or 2/3 off this great note value. So if you divide by two, then multiply by three, you will get the final amount of notes. In this case, we had 16th notes, so divide by two is eight, then multiply by three and you get 24. So in a full bore, you can fit 24 triplets. 16 triplet eighth notes are probably the most commonly used, and for this note value, you can fit eight straight notes in a full bore, which translates to 12 triplet eighth notes. Great, You have now learned the difference between straight notes and triplets, how they sound and how to practically use them and ride them into the greed of your D eight of you. Main Rhythm vs Syncopation: to compose intriguing and engaging rhythmic patterns in your music, you need to use the power off Syncopation. So what is Syncopation in music? Well, basically, the main rhythm is what drives your music. The anchors don't to speak and Syncopation, or the introduction off contrary patterns that feels unexpected to the listener and act as kind of an interruption off the regular flow. The main rhythm carries. It is basically a counter rhythm to the main rhythm. Syncopation can also be an unexpected accent, where it usually does not occur in the main rhythm. So in plain and easy terms, Syncopation is the unexpected rhythmic patterns that goes against the steady flow off the main rhythm. Now, how do you use these in practice? Well, I personally create the main rhythm first and mark the accents. Then, when I feel the main groove is done, I add those extra unexpected rhythmic Syncopations. Syncopation is most often used in the higher pitched percussion and rhythmic instruments, while the lower rhythmic instruments and sounds will act as the anchor and drive for the main rhythm. Let me give you a quick sound demonstration of using Syncopation to spice up your rhythms. with. So as you can see from the media notes here we have the main flow off the rhythm in the 1st 3 bores. And then here in the fourth bore, we have triplet notes on the string ostinato sounds as well as the clap sounds, but straight eight knows here in the base and so on. So that's what's create these Syncopation in the rhythm. Nice. You have now learned the difference between the main rhythm and Syncopation. Syncopation often require some experimentation to get a pleasing, overruled rhythmic pattern, because essentially you are acting against the main flow. But it is a great way to add interest and spice up your groove with. Balance of Range: As a composer, you are basically like a painter with a canvas. But instead of feeling the canvas with Kohler's, you feel it with sounds. The frame you work within when composing is based on the range of frequencies in music from the lowest base, which is around 20 hertz to the highest trouble, which goes up to 20,000 hertz. Now there is a reason why the traditional acoustic drum kit is set up. The weight is, and that is because of the balance off range meaning frequency ranges. Each drum and percussion element has a different port off the canvas to feel with its color . To make music sound full and complete, you need to feel the entire canvas. So when you create your rhythmic sound kit for your composition, make sure to feel the entire canvas from the lowest bass frequencies to the highest trouble . Balance also means that no part off these range should overtake the others. The main point here is don't place too many sounds in one range. Instead, make the entire rhythmic sound kit be like a balanced floor to carry your entire composition, including the full range of frequencies in music. Balance of Stereo: as a music composer. You also have your canvas span in the stereo field from the four left to the four right. You basically have a stage for all your sounds to be placed in. Use this to your advantage when you create your rhythmic sound kit. As a rule of thumb, the deeper sounds and instruments work best in these center off the stereo field like your kick drums. Big percussion, low pulsing since etcetera. This is mainly because they carry more power and sound pressure and thus need the advantage of both speakers. But let's say you have a rhythm guitar playing with a rhythm piano at the same time. Panned them in opposite directions, and you will create a wider and deeper stereo makes in your music. Andi. Achieve more clarity and separation in the process. Your goal is to have your rhythmic sound kit have a balanced stereo field with lots off separation and depth from using the power off panning. Now let's continue in the next video 22. Balance of Depth: now a very important part of your rhythmic sound kit is the balance off depth. This is an extra dimension that can make your music sound mawr three d dimensional, and it is created by balancing the amount and depth off reverb. For all the sounds in your rhythmic sound kit, the less reverb the closer and more up from the sound will be, so you can have some sounds further back by adding Mawr and Big River to them. Use the range of depth to further separate and increase the space separation of your rhythmic sounds. But be aware that too much difference in depth can sound strange. For example, a totally dry drum sound in a mix where the rest of the sounds are in a big orchestral hole will sound misplaced. All right, let's continue in the next video 23. Layering for Impact: rhythmic sounds, driving rhythms and percussion, or all incredibly well suited for layering. Because when you layer two or more sounds that trigger at the same time, the end result will feel like a single sound to the listener. But with a new kind of color, layering sounds will make them richer and more powerful, and it's a great way to get mawr impact. It works especially great for accents in music, for example, it is very common to layer a snare drum with a clap to get an even more powerful accent or layering several sounds together to make your kick drum bigger. We're having a Big Tom hit on the same beat as an orchestral bass drum and perhaps a Cymbal crash. Layering in rhythm is, in fact, one of the most fundamental ways to accept beats in your music and also well of the best ways to create new, interesting and unique sound colors. Because not only does the layers themselves matter but also how you choose to mix and blend them together. For example, if you blend a snare and a clap, you can choose how you blend the levels as well as the e cues and filters, compression and any special effect unit per layer. I personally find layering to be one of the most fun and creative ports off, creating your rhythmic sound kit for your music. Variation in Intensity: one of the most important aspect off any rhythmic sound is the intensity off each note how hard the drum is hit, how intense the strings of the guitar or strummed and so on. The variation in dynamics the highest intensity marks an accent and the lowest intensity or often used as grace notes, meaning they are barely heard but still add some spice to the performance in your D. W. It is all about velocity values from 0 to 127 the softest of soft to the loudest of loud. So here are two piano notes. The 1st 1 has the velocity value of one, and the 2nd 1 has 127. Variation in Timing: music is more than simply notes on paper or in the grid of your d aaw. It is a human connection to your artistic soul on the very thing that makes us human. Our imperfections is also what feels more natural and emotional in music. This means that s a composer who produces music in a DEA W. You need to focus on having variation in the very timing off all instruments, sounds and tracks in your project, both the overall timing as well as the timing for individual notes. For example, in musical terms, when the music is played slightly before the beat, it is called rushing because it creates a more energetic and well Russia vibe. And when the new signals are played slightly after the beat, it is called dragging, which feels like the music is lagging and this makes you on edge with anticipation. For each new note, you can have various sections off your music. Either rush or drag to introduce variation in the very group off your song, and you will be surprised how even very tiny changes in timing off the groove can make a huge difference for the vibe on energy off your composition. For example, having your music dragging a bit right before the chorus can create great anticipation and tension before the chorus hits and having in Section Russia bit can make it feel more energetic. For example, in the chorus, another very important aspect of timing in a D. W. Is for monetization. If you call ties everything 100% to the grid, you have basically removed all the tiny imperfections in timing that make music sound alive and human. I recommend you to use less Qantas ation strength and instead manually adjust the most out of time notes in your performances. And when talking about timing differences, not only the starting point of each note matters, you should also have a variation in the timing off the note lengths. For example, let's say you have a baseline with eighth notes. Well, to make it sound more musical, human and alive, you should not have all modes be exactly eight nodes in length in the grade. Some can be slightly shorter and some slightly longer. Your goal as a composer is to use all timing elements in music like rushing and dragging timing off starting points for each note, as well as note lengths to give your P same or lively, organic expressive on emotional result. You have now learned the importance of variation in timing in all aspects of music composition, so let's continue in the next video. 29. Variation in Tempo: variation in tempo. This is an aspect of music that is extremely powerful for the emotional response. But it is also something that many composers and producers today don't take full advantage off. If you listen to film, music and orchestral music, you will hear and mawr importantly feel lots or variation in the temple during the composition. Basically, this means that instead of having a static BPM for the entire song, you automate temple changes throughout your composition. For pop music like Brooke E G. M beats etcetera. You can also use the power off temple variation to achieving more powerful and engaging experience. For example, having the verse be slightly lower bpm at the chorus, slightly higher to ADM or energy or having the end of the song Gold Down in BPM, which is very common for live bands and orchestral pieces. Another great technique is to go down in Temple just before the chorus because it will extend the pre chorus sport an increased tension and anticipation. This will make the introduction of the chorus feel like it hits even harder, and the listener will be in heaven, so make sure you don't fall into the trap off simply choosing a BPM for your song and then have it static throughout the whole composition. Always remember the golden rule off music, variation, movement, motion and dynamics. These are all the very essence of what makes music expressive, emotional and engaging for the listener.
